231305-0
 
不管是系統,單一軟體,或者專案中,第一步就是要確認需求,但往往很多"業主",在這一步就卡關
業主,是我對需求者的泛稱,對象也許是接案的客戶,又或者是在企業內,提出需求的部門員工、主管...等
由於軟體開發有一定的階段跟必要條件,跟很多實體產品的開發是一樣的
並不是開發一個購物網站,就比建構實體的商店來的簡單,要思考的事情也不會變少
通常問題在哪裡? 根據我的觀察,這是一個很普遍的現象
就是 -- 不知道問題在哪裡

ADOLPH 發表在 痞客邦 留言(0) 人氣()

系統設計
 
大部分的企業,在成長的過程中
有法律的需要,會聘用法律顧問,甚至成立法務部門
而且對其甚為尊重,每每請教,有如學生敬拜老師一般....

ADOLPH 發表在 痞客邦 留言(0) 人氣()



由於台灣有絕大的比例屬於中小企業,因此節省成本,是很多這類型企業的首要
因此對於製作一個網站的報價,動輒數萬的價格敬謝不敏
企業們常常在遇到要花錢的關頭時,就會拿出節儉的美德
造成許多台灣的產業被自己綑綁,停滯不前,例如各行各業的設計師,有能力的,接不到案子
靠低價,接到案子的,做的東西亂七八糟
一個網站要形成,有許多步驟::
視覺 , 美編 , 網站設計 , 需要寫程式的就要程式設計,需要動到資料庫的就要資料庫設計
不單單如此,上面簡單的一行描述可能包含了要動用十數種軟體,當中需要數年的經驗與學習才能完善
更別說每個業主都要天馬行空的想像網站要可以飛天遁地,聲光效果俱佳,卡司驚人....等
因此,假設企業主們,你們做的事情是"專業",我們也剛好是,合理的價格,利潤,才是讓彼此共存與進步的平衡
一個好個網站,程式設計公司或者服務提供者,絕對可以規劃出適合你們的產品
當然也可以選擇其他可以大量的複製,簡單申請個帳號就能夠開通網站的服務方式
純粹看您的需求,歡迎來電洽詢,我們可以為您規劃適合您的方式
http://moye.idv.tw/service.aspx?item=t0005&cum=9bdd36d8-dfe7-4c3a-a9cc-567f4af207b6

ADOLPH 發表在 痞客邦 留言(0) 人氣()

  • Mar 14 Mon 2011 11:47
  • 找尋

0a -001.JPG
   

從拿起相機開始,一切都是為了紀錄,隨性,與自己快樂、享受為原則,
拍照就是為了傳達自己的想法,意念,
想想也有6~7年了,一直以來總是會有人"指導"我怎麼拍照
但是我卻從來沒有被影響過
理由很簡單,我拍我的照,我拍我愛的,我愛我拍的,就這樣
你愛的,你自己想辦法拍,跟我沒有關係
如果我有一張照片可以讓你喜歡~謝謝,非常謝謝
雖然我從沒有正式的學過攝影,但是我拿相機的第一天
就有人告訴我,攝影的法則,就是沒有法則
這跟我所學的 世間一切法,一切相,一切非法,一切非相,皆為虛妄
是一致的
所以我接受了
========================================
每當朋友在工作上,有所疑問時,他們願意聽聽我的聲音時
我總會說,興趣跟工作是不一樣的
雖然我們很希望,工作可以跟興趣結合,並樂在其中
但是實在是有點門檻的
興趣就是興趣,因為你快樂,你高興,所以成為興趣
但是工做就是必須為了填飽肚子,為了現實,所以他門是衝突的
可是還是有辦法融和它門兩者,問題是,我們如何能堅持下去
不喪失信心,不犧牲樂趣,不與工作妥協....
可是如果我門能做到這樣的話~那也不用煩惱這問題了~哈
=========================================
我總是可以給身邊的人一些聽起來刺耳的意見
很感謝他們還是笑著臉迎向我
事隔多年,今天這個問題的主角換成我自己,我卻手足無措
也不知道該向誰求救,求教,求問
上一次困擾我時,已經是10多年前了(我很早就工作了,我不老)
希望透過這些過往的影像紀錄,或許可以找到答案
========================================
不論是我拍的照片,別人拍的照片
或者看電影,聽音樂,欣賞別人的作品時.....
我都很不喜歡旁邊有人從頭批評到尾,而且沒有立論的亂評一通
你可以聽聽~看看 然後發表意見~但是發表意見前你必須能夠欣賞
從作者想要傳達的角度來發表意見,而不是全憑個人喜好,亂批一通
或許現在已經不流行這樣了,一切都被光速化,源遠流長的東西沒人在意,誰也不在乎了,但是當我們抱怨時,其實應該想想,是誰造成的?
是我們自己,我們忘卻了一切核心的價值,我門把自己變的市儈,因此當我門被市儈的對待時,無法理直氣壯的傲然挺身對抗

ADOLPH 發表在 痞客邦 留言(0) 人氣()

網站設計 / 網路行銷
有許多的人可能認為網站設計跟網路行銷是2件不相干的事情
這樣的看法,其實無所謂對或錯
必須再加上一個時間,或者時代因素,才能來舉證它的效用或者投資報酬率

ADOLPH 發表在 痞客邦 留言(0) 人氣()

yahoo上看到的新聞 2011-01-22
http://tw.news.yahoo.com/article/url/d/a/110122/78/2l90z.html
摘要如下

MSN又強迫更新 網友怨新版爛還要更新
你昨天使用了MSN嗎?昨天許多網友一打開電腦發現MSN出現更新要求,否則無法登入。
平常都以MSN跟廠商溝通的上班族,頓時傻眼,因為聯絡時間已到,居然還硬是被要求更新,且更新速度還那麼慢,簡直氣死了。
微軟公司︰做安全性修補
微軟公司表示,目前MSN最新版本是Windows Live Messenger 2011;
昨天要求更新的用戶是仍然使用二○○九早期版本的部分用戶,微軟已於去年十二月一日發郵件通知,請用戶更新版本;
因為有些安全性的修補程式十分重要,是在防範用戶上社群網站時,被盜取資料,因此針對較舊版本,進行強迫性更新。
不乖乖更新就不給登入
但是顯然這個通知並未讓全部用戶知悉,噗浪上罵聲連連,網友「流浪的命」說︰「不更新MSN就沒法上?新版那麼爛還要我更新!」某些公司因電腦有設定權限,使用者得依賴公司的網管人員協助,才能更新,一天下來,網管工程師簡直忙得團團轉。
網管工程師文哥昨天忙了一天,全是幫同仁更新MSN,對於微軟不顧用戶、直接強制升級的做法表示︰「蠢呆了,心裡很X……」。

ADOLPH 發表在 痞客邦 留言(0) 人氣()

有些常用的語法 每每要用時都會忘記 而要回頭查以前的程式
怪了 既然是"常用"的語法 怎麼還會忘記
 
因為 如果某個功能常用
通常我們會把他寫成類別方法 或是副程式 來進行呼叫
也就是...在某個系統中你可能使用到他10次 但是只寫了1次.....
所以今後或把一些常用但是我每每忘記的語法補充上來
 
高居被我遺忘的常用語法就是 取得日期 並轉換格式
取得日期的VB.net語法是 Now.Day() 就這樣 很簡單
但是依照電腦設定不同 有的人會顯示2008年1月1號
有的會顯示2008年01月01號 有的人還會自訂成1月1號 2008年
可是我要把這東西放到資料庫總不能任由他的格式個人化吧
 
所以我會把他轉換成 2008/01/01 統一使用10個字元儲存 而且存成Vcahr這一類的型態
為何不用Date或DateTime型態...因為這背後有更複雜的理由 所以 如果要拿他做運算
我習慣自己取出來轉換 而不是交由資料庫處理
 
那指定格式的VB.net語法如下



 Format(Now.Day(),"yyyy/MM/dd")

 

 

要在Asp.net中動態指定控制項的顏色






'要先引用System.Drawing

Imports System.Drawing 

 

'指定控制項顏色

'前景色

cortrolerID.ForeColor = coloe.Red

'背景色

controlerID.BackColor = color.Yellow

 

上述是指定預先定義的顏色名稱

指定顏色的方法還有 




controlerID.BackColor = color.FromName(Yellow)   '一樣是使用預先定義的顏色名稱

 

另外可以使用ARGB方法


controlerID.BackColor = color.FromArgb(250,255,12,57)

'格式為 Alpha值 , R值 , G值 , B值  Alpha值應該可以視為飽和度或透明度

ADOLPH 發表在 痞客邦 留言(0) 人氣()

這個問題實在有點兒意思
因為其實我一直在迴避這個問題
從以前寫程式就一直會把整個組織的資料庫開成同一個
裡面放所需要的Table
可是呢 這樣做實在有點瞎
因為其實不同的系統 如果需要區隔資料庫的話
當然應該把資料庫的實體位置分開

而不是逃避 然後用所謂的Table名稱規則來識別
終於我被迫要面對這樣的問題
由於目前的環就就是這樣設計

不同的系統 使用不同的資料庫
當然就免不了要有一些共用的資料

那...如果你的系統 有某些東西 正好要使用到這些共用的功能
而且不能有迴避的狀況那怎麼辦
所謂的迴避可能就是 你可以自己建個Table在自己的資料庫
因為那個Table的資料可能萬年不變

總而言之
如果你的主機是同一台 但是資料庫不同
而你又要join它們之間的資料那該怎麼做

答案其實很簡單
就是使用完整的資料庫名稱就好了
通常我們只會




SELECT * FROM TableA ta
INNER JOIN TableB tb ON ta.xx=tb.xx
 


如果 TableA 在DBa 而 TableB 在 DBb 這時候只要改成使用完整的資料庫描述就好了
SQL Server範例語法如下




SELECT * FROM DBa.dbo.TableA ta
INNER JOIN DBb.dbo.TableB tb ON ta.xx=tb.xx 


當然 在兩個資料庫中都要有相對應的權限
那麼應該有人會問 這樣的語法寫在程式裡面那我的連線設定是要使用哪一個呢
答案是都可以 只要使用兩個中的其中一個就行了
MySQL呢 .....這才是我的工作上的重點啊 由於沒有MySQL就暫時先這樣
等到有環境在補上來
P.s 經測試.MySQL也是如上述方式 2008/10/16

ADOLPH 發表在 痞客邦 留言(1) 人氣()

這篇文寫的有一點時日了.當時只是純粹發洩一下
把它藏在一個沒有人知道我是誰的地方....(真是駝鳥)
今天重新看了一下決定讓他出來見見光
--------------------------------------------------------------------------------------------
 
我一向很討厭一種...所謂的工作回報機制
從幹 SI 到之前的....(還是保留好了)
 
一般來講資訊相關領域似乎普遍會有這種狀況
就是上班打卡制 下班責任制
遲到要扣薪 加班只能賺到GOP跟GPT...(這兩個東西是肝功能的兩個指標)
 
好了~今天並不是要說這個
上述的狀況也沒有誰對誰錯~誰壓榨誰
 
而是
有一種東西 叫做工作回報的管理機制
我在不少工作單位都看過
目的呢 就是各位工程師們 要把工作內容 回到給公司知道
 
原因主要是在於 工程師 四處跑的機會很高
所以想要知道工程師們 今天幹了什麼
就不曉得哪個王八蛋發明了這種機制
 
來說說一般資訊產業的等級吧
通常~最下面 就是工程師群們 負責出生入死 親上火線與顧客周旋 短兵相接
工程師也有分級~但是呢~在組織裡面 統稱就是"下級" (請勿說成低級)
 
上面一點是誰呢?
通常我們叫這個等級為專案管理人 或者專案經理 又或者 專案管理人者...
反正就是總兵等級 負責統領工程師 本身或許也是工程師 但大部分不是
主要職掌的工作就是所謂的"掌握專案進度"
 
在更上面一點呢 通常是xx部經理 xx部特助 xx顧問
再往上一點呢? 應該是 副總經理 這個等級了
然後上面就是總經理 or 老闆
因為很多老闆自己兼總經理 或者又叫 "總裁" , "執行長"(自從台灣霹靂火之後開始流行)
 
那~我要說的是
通常裡面事情最雜 最難以分身 最要花勞力的 就是工程師 這個下級
其他的等級通常都已經是管理層面居多了
 
我從一開始就搞不懂
所謂工作回報機制的由來
一般來講理由是 因為工程師"群" 這些下級"們" 為數眾多
因此專案管理人的這個層級 就會希望下級們 主動回報進度
通常還會建立個專案管理系統...不管是用word . excel . Project .或者e-mail
甚至開發個web讓下級們無論身在何處.....都能被壓榨.
 
在我幹工程師沒多久時 我對於這個機制並沒有異議
而且 我還鼓勵其他工程師們主動點回報
因為這樣可以讓 "上面"對你的印象加分~表示自己負責 夠細心 夠責任感
主動爭取上頭對你的好感與信任
但是後來證明這樣真的只能賺到GOP跟GPT....
 
這些往日的弟兄們....我對不起你們...尤其是H牌公司的同仁們 那些當時年輕的工程師們
因為那只是我當時熱中"管理"的想法....( 唸管理人的缺點...啥都要管理 )
彼得杜拉克大師....我也對不起你 我扭曲了管理的意義...
 
我有異議的部分是....
專案管理人的工作是什麼~?? 大家說一說....
從字面上來解釋~應該是管理專案...吧
那什麼是管理專案呢?........
不外乎就是~~掌握專案進度..然後再報告上級...專案的狀況
雖然很攏統~但是就是"掌握專案狀況"
 
所以說~讓我們整理一下..
掌握專案是誰的工作~誰的責任呢? 應該是所謂的專案管理人 這個層級吧
但是誰在做工作回報呢? 耶~是工程師耶...那專案管理人幹嘛呢?
據說是~整理下級"們"的回報.....
 
一個下級打兩行字 說明工作 10個就可以變成20行 插點圖就是一頁了
然後一個禮拜就有一小本 3個月後也就是一季就可以出版給上頭了
然後~誰受到上面的掌聲?
 
其實這也不算什麼
只是最近發生~專門管理人們要下級們回報工作
那....下級們除了東奔西跑的特性 外 還有所謂 一開始提到的 下班是責任制
工作沒有告一段落 是閃不了人的
所以通常要等下級們來回報....時間上可能就晚了 也不一致
 
於是....由於專案管理人需要向更上面回報...而且要整理~就規定下級們
在哪個時間區間理回報.....
這個 就是我不爽的地方
掌握專案進度是專案管理人的責任
 
結果Loading反而在下級們身上....
好的專案管理人~應該隨時"主動"掌握進度吧.
掌握進度於~跟下級哈拉打屁之中~順便搏感情於無形~
反正大家都是工程師~不致於哈拉的內容聽不懂吧
而不是要大家在某個時間內完成回報
而且~在聽到這個怪狀況時~我才知道我的專案管理是誰.....這真的很怪
 
致全天下倒楣的下級們 萬歲
希望你們有朝一日...也變成令人討厭的管理人...那代表你們的努力有成果了....
而我呢 ? 少說幾年內 我想也不會想管理的工作了
 
分享一句
魔鬼代言人 / 艾爾帕西諾(Al Pacino): 虛榮是我最愛的原罪
 
自省 : 我迷失了好一陣子

ADOLPH 發表在 痞客邦 留言(0) 人氣()

最近找一些新技術的資料
在GOOLGE上搜尋然後老是看到一些~
"利用xxx元件進行CRUD"
使用xxx技術對資料做CRUD"....
 
由於一開始只是搜尋特定技術的應用
並沒有特別去了解CRUD是啥玩意兒
想說應該又是個不知道什麼鬼的新技術吧
 
今天由於要找silverlight與資料庫相關的技術
又看到了這個名詞...就好奇的Google了一下 什麼是CRUD
沒想到... CRUD就是Create 、Read 、Update 、 Delete.......
豁然開朗之後真是無力~~~
 
其實有很多技術都有他的專有名詞 但是偶爾就會蹦出來 新的名詞來形容這些技術
有時候還真是不好適應....

ADOLPH 發表在 痞客邦 留言(0) 人氣()

SQL Server 2005相較於SQL Server 2000的轉變實在不算小
尤其是介面上的變化.是最直接讓許多使用者必須去適應的
介面上的變化當然不算什麼
新東西 有個新樣貌 似乎是理所當然的
但是SQL Server 2005真正進步的地方其實是效能與穩定性
不過筆者還沒有到可以談論到這個檔次的程度
只好拿介面來哈啦一下
SQL 2000 使用的介面很直覺的就是"嵌入式主控台"
很多Windows管理程式通用的介面
如果你的機器上沒有SQL Server 2000 而你想要連接到SQL主機去管理資料庫那麼
使用的工具就是MMC主控台 嵌入他的管理介面 非常直覺 很容易使用
而SQL 2005的介面與管理工具則必須另外安裝 他是不是也是新版的MMC尚未去研究
因為新版的MMC 3.0界面其實與我所看到的SQL 2005是一樣的
另外例如WSUS 3.0 這一類的工具 介面也是如此
所以 本篇的主要內容其實就是比較一下MMC 2.0 跟 MMC 3.0
只是剛好筆者最近要使用SQL 2005 於是就拿來做個開場
這個感觸是來自於~早些時候的SQL 2000 介面看起來雖然有點鳥
但是很實用.該有的主要資訊一目了然.少用的次要資訊則需要稍微挖一下功能表
或者點點滑鼠那不常用的右鍵
而SQL 2005看起來則是繽紛多了
一個畫面.包含資料表的List.關資訊.進去之後則是每個資料欄位的相關資訊
問題來了.在SQL Server的管理與操作上 似乎並不是那麼經常要看到這些資訊
而且SQL 2000也不是看不到.這些資訊的畫面也是集中顯示的(雖然SQL 2005也有)
但是精簡的畫面 似乎實用性就比較大
SQL2k5
最後其實筆者所不解的是..
在SQL 2000的介面上 是一次列出所有的Table 顯示Table的資料 則是以令開始窗的方式
繼續嵌入在MMC裡面 開多個 就是一個一個的小視窗 當然也可以最大化啦 但是這樣就只能一次看到一個
所以在使用SQL 2000時 筆者是習慣 以浮動式的視窗來看資料表.而且要比較資料表間的資料也比較方便
甚至每個視窗中的SQL指令使否顯示 都是獨立的 直接顯示在該資料表上方
而SQL 2005 則是再開一個標籤頁.....真是無力
不過後來發現他也是可以每個Table自己一個SQL語法視窗.
就是在該Table點那不常用的右鍵..選窗格 > SQL 另外還有 "圖表" ,"準則" , 跟"結果"可以挑
BUT....SQL 2005的介面似乎不能這麼做...希望是我還沒找到方法~
因為它是以標籤頁的方式來顯示資料表.換而言之~他的每個Table開起來都是直接暫滿視窗畫面的...
那...我要找彼此有關聯的資料...就麻煩多了..得一頁一頁的切換
而不能並排顯示 或者水平排列顯示... 因此...介面上來講 SQL 2005進步的地方真是有點詭異
當然~如果有人可以解決我這個問題跟疑惑~~~歡迎指教 進步 是建立在接受批評之上的~

ADOLPH 發表在 痞客邦 留言(0) 人氣()

1
Blog Stats
⚠️

成人內容提醒

本部落格內容僅限年滿十八歲者瀏覽。
若您未滿十八歲,請立即離開。

已滿十八歲者,亦請勿將內容提供給未成年人士。